I plan to measure the output from an electrosurgical generator.
1. According to the user manual, the current output is AC current with ~500 kHz frequency and ~0.3 A amplitude.
However, most digital multimeters have lower bandwidth than 500 kHz.
How can I measure this current output? Do I have...
